Position at Century Communities

What You’ll Do:  

  • Work with Sales Directors and the Division President to develop the annual multi-channel marketing plan, budget and the execution schedule for the plan.
  • Strategize with corporate marketing team to create marketing deliverables in support of marketing plan and community sales needs.
  • Work closely with the Corporate Marketing team to develop and launch community specific marketing plans, as well as creating actionable and effective product positioning. 
  • Collaborate with your Corporate Marketing Account Managers to request and review all marketing ensure deliverables and scheduling objectives are met.
  • Own Century Communities Bay Area digital footprint on Google in partnership with Corporate Marketing’s inhouse digital marketing team.
  • Partner with Merchandising and Architecture teams on new sales offices and coordinate outside vendors’ production and installation of graphics, furniture and IT services.
  • Work with Architecture teams on the creation of consumer-facing floorplans (static and interactive), renderings and plan brochures and the ongoing management of plan updates.
  • Manage marketing collateral requests from on-site sales team. 
  • Provide direction for permanent and temporary signage to vendors for both on-site community signage and off-site directional.s 
  • Drive strategy for division-specific social media account posts and manage public responses. 
  • Send targeted eblasts through CRM and oversee list management. 
  • Create promotional landing pages and maintain Bay Area division’s presence on CenturyCommunities.com, including inventory home management, adding new communities, drafting copy for plan and community descriptions and promotional messaging. 
  • Review data analysis and metrics to ensure media campaigns meet predetermined objectives. 
  • Initiate site visits weekly with the goal of reviewing existing campaigns and generating new ideas and messaging for every marketing window. Evaluate signage, flag and sales office condition.
  • Generate ideas to engage with Realtor contacts and establish relationships with new broker offices. 
  • Lead planning and execution of special events including, new community grand openings, re-launch events, Realtor events.  
  • Coordinate photography, both interior and exterior of new communities, new product lines, etc., for use in company marketing material. 
  • Conduct market analysis and monitor competitive activity for new and existing communities. 
  • Attend industry specific events, expos, etc.  Attend new community grand openings and event.
